Not a big update, but got a bit more done. Got the T-Track strips glued on to the front end caps. Ran out of the grey ABS stuff and finished with styrene hence the difference in color. Also got the caps glued to the tops of the landing bays. Added more greeblies around the body as well. I've only been able to work on it a few minutes here and there so progress has been a bit slow.
